Theo is 3/4 right. This is also coming from 2 orc players!!! The Grunt is a backbone warrior with 800 life. Even with 800 life, they can take on knights and aboms with caster support or with other units aiding them. Also, I have ended the game by the time I need Tauren. But there is one other unit that is effective and works well with Grunts.



TEH RAIDER!!!

Because of nets and the fact they destroy buildings just as effectively as demos. Plus with Pillage, you can add money to get taure later. However, you need to treat them as a cross between hh and grunts. Cause of thier medium armor, they won't survive melee combat too fast. They shouldnt be attacking ranged unless u want them to assist. However, they do more damage to casters and make it easier to pick off runners, trailers or units being microed back. Truly an amazing wolf rider, which is why he is in my avatar.

Difficult to fight as well when you have grunts. Actually, ANYTHING is difficult to fight with grunts around. This is why you can go air vs fiends. As long as you have enough grunts to keep the fiends occupied... you can use them. Since they have three options:

1) Get the wvyerns at the cost of fiends to grunts
2) Get the grunts and let the wyverns attack.
3) Get the hero so he runs out.

Raiders are harassing masters and good support units, just not really strong battle class warriors as the foot soldier grunts are.
